Output f38c1682f63727d0acef7a648164d26aa43edfa9f9ee2bd79bc49bcd64b46b5d:1

value
17308810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bd5416d0f9353c9c18cacc7ed8d4c8601226666 OP_EQUAL
address
3MjPNp1qWRoyMAxAwpPvSq8ckfMN15pe1x
transaction
f38c1682f63727d0acef7a648164d26aa43edfa9f9ee2bd79bc49bcd64b46b5d
confirmations
499358
spent
true